As part of the Tensor Silicon Engineering team scaling mobile AI capabilities, you will guide system-level thermal architecture in Mountain View. With power density outpacing node scaling in heavy-compute and agentic AI workloads, thermal dissipation is a key performance constraint. In this role, you will help shift from reactive, component-level thermal management to proactive power-thermal co-optimization, balancing transient peak power demands with steady-state thermal design power (TDP) and enclosure temperature limits.
